Is Ubuntu MATE same as Ubuntu?
Ubuntu MATE, on the other hand, is a derivative of Ubuntu, a sort of “child OS” based off Ubuntu, but with changes to the default software and design, most notably the use of the MATE DE instead of the default Ubuntu DE, Unity.

How much RAM does Ubuntu mate use?
Desktop and Laptop Computers
| Minimum | Recommended | |
|---|---|---|
| RAM | 1 GB | 4 GB |
| Storage | 8 GB | 16 GB |
| Boot Media | Bootable DVD-ROM | Bootable DVD-ROM or USB Flash Drive |
| Display | 1024 x 768 | 1440 x 900 or higher (with graphics acceleration) |

What is the difference between Ubuntu and mint?
Over time, Mint differentiated itself from Ubuntu further, customizing the desktop and including a custom main menu and their own configuration tools. Mint is still based on Ubuntu – with the exception of Mint’s Debian Edition, which is based on Debian (Ubuntu itself is actually based on Debian).

What is the difference between Linux Mint Cinnamon and mate?
While Mate is closely associated with Linux Mint it is available in the software repositories of many distributions, including Debian, Ubuntu, Arch, and many more. Cinnamon was initially a fork of GNOME 3, meaning developers took the GNOME 3 code and programmed it in a different visual direction.
